Mazda MX-5 Miata Oil Type & Capacity

The Mazda MX-5 Miata takes 0W-20 or 5W-30 engine oil, about 4.5 qt with a filter change, on 2016-2026 models. Older ones use the same grade but hold a different amount - 2005-2015 models take 4.7-4.8 qt - so check your year in the table below.

Oil by model year

Model yearsOil typeCapacity
2016-20260W-20 / 5W-304.5 qt
2005-20150W-20 / 5W-304.7-4.8 qt
1989-19965W-304 qt

Capacity is with a filter change and can vary by engine - open your exact year below for the per-engine figures and our sources.
